Magic, Science, and Religion, and Other Essays Bronislaw Malinowski New edition
Magic, Science, and Religion, and Other Essays
Bronislaw Malinowski
The author takes into account the various views of religion which Tylor, Frazer, Marett, and Durkheim have given and goes on from there to provide his own conception that religion and magic are ways men have to make the world acceptable.
